Course Outline
Introduction to Stalwart
- Overview of Stalwart and its design philosophy
- Architecture based on a single Rust binary
- Comparative analysis with traditional mail stacks
- Licensing details: AGPL-3.0 and Enterprise editions
Installation and Initial Configuration
- Review of system requirements and supported platforms
- Installation procedures using Docker and Docker Compose
- Deploying the Linux binary directly
- Selecting the appropriate database backend
- Utilizing bootstrap mode and the setup wizard
Core Protocols and DNS Configuration
- Configuring SMTP for inbound and outbound mail flows
- Implementing IMAP4 and JMAP for email access
- Supporting POP3 for legacy client compatibility
- Setting up essential DNS records: MX, SPF, DKIM, and DMARC
- Configuring automated DKIM key rotation
Security and Authentication Frameworks
- Enabling TLS with ACME certificate provisioning
- Implementing DANE and MTA-STS for transport security
- Integrating authentication backends: internal, LDAP, OIDC, and SQL
- Configuring OAuth 2.0 and two-factor authentication
- Defining access control lists and user permissions
- Applying rate limiting and automated IP blocking strategies
Spam and Phishing Defense Mechanisms
- Understanding the built-in spam filter architecture
- Utilizing AI and LLM-based classification tools
- Applying statistical Bayesian filtering
- Integrating DNS blocklists and Pyzor services
- Implementing greylisting and spam trap techniques
- Safeguarding against phishing and homographic attacks
Storage and Search Infrastructure
- Choosing storage engines: RocksDB, PostgreSQL, MySQL, or SQLite
- Connecting cloud blob storage via S3 and Azure
- Optimizing performance with Redis caching
- Implementing full-text search using built-in or external engines
Collaboration Service Integration
- Managing calendars via CalDAV and JMAP
- Synchronizing contacts using CardDAV and JMAP
- Storing files via WebDAV
- Configuring sharing features with ACLs and JMAP Sharing
Multi-Tenancy and User Administration
- Ensuring domain and tenant isolation
- Managing user accounts and group structures
- Configuring mailing lists and email aliases
- Utilizing subaddressing and catch-all address strategies
- Enforcing disk quotas at the user and tenant level
Administration and Monitoring
- Navigating the WebUI dashboard and statistical views
- Using the CLI for scripting and automation tasks
- Managing the SMTP mail queue
- Collecting metrics via OpenTelemetry and Prometheus
- Leveraging webhooks for event-driven automation
Clustering and High Availability
- Coordinating peer-to-peer cluster nodes
- Implementing clustering using Kafka and Redis
- Setting up read replicas and sharded storage
- Deploying Stalwart within a Kubernetes environment
- Designing for fault tolerance and resilience
Advanced Configuration Techniques
- Writing scripts using the Sieve language
- Integrating MTA hooks and milter components
- Defining routing rules and virtual queues
- Configuring envelope rewriting policies
Migration and System Integration
- Migrating data from Postfix and Dovecot setups
- Transitioning from Microsoft Exchange environments
- Configuring Autoconfig and Autodiscover services
- Implementing automated DNS management workflows
- Executing API-driven declarative deployments
